FireSat Satellite Enhances Wildfire Detection from Space

Muon Space has released the first thermal infrared images from its FireSat satellite, demonstrating its capability to detect heat signatures from space, which will enhance wildfire detection and monitoring globally. The satellite, launched in March 2023, captures high-quality thermal data, with plans to expand the constellation to over 50 satellites by 2030 for more frequent Earth coverage, aiding first responders and researchers.

"Pit Viper's Nighttime Hunting Secrets Unveiled by Mathematical Model"

Yale physicists have developed a mathematical model to explain how pit vipers are able to hunt for prey in the dark by detecting tiny temperature changes with their infrared sensors. The model suggests that the snakes' ability to amplify small signals and transmit them to their brain with high fidelity, along with a feedback mechanism to maintain thermal sensitivity, allows them to locate prey in varying environments. The study may have broader applications for understanding sensory systems in other species.

"Pentagon's $2.5 Billion Contracts for Missile-Tracking Satellites Awarded to L3Harris, Lockheed, and Sierra Space"

The Space Development Agency has awarded contracts worth $2.5 billion to L3Harris, Lockheed Martin, and Sierra Space to build and operate 54 satellites equipped with infrared sensors for tracking hypersonic missiles in low orbit. The satellites are part of the Tranche 2 Tracking Layer and are projected to launch in 2027. The contracts include incentives for on-time delivery, and the procurement is contingent on Congress passing a 2024 defense budget.
